As the title says my S4 Apple watch has stopped unlocking my touchbar MBP for some reason. I've tried going to system preferences on the Mac, unchecking unlock with apple watch, restarting the MBP and then rechecking the unlock with apple watch and this has not helped. I've tried resetting my apply watch and this hasn't worked, and other ideas please?

What's weird is my touch ID also stopped working and I had to setup my fingerprint again.

I'm running OS Mojave and all software is up to date, the apple watch is also on the latest software. I haven't installed anything new onto the computer other than a couple of albums downloaded from iTunes.

Any help would be appreciated.
 
I've had watch-unlock poop out a few times over the years, but i was always able to correct it by doing what you've tried - disable/re-enable.
It's tedious, but you could try setting up a new user on your MBP, log in with that, and see if you can get it to work in the new account. This can help isolate the issue at least.

Thanks, I can give this a try. I might a full factory reset of my watch and setting it up again first though.
 
I've resolved it, I unchecked the setting as above and shut down the Mac. This time I soft reset my phone instead of the watch, turned everything back on and rechecked the setting on the Mac and now it's working. Very odd.
